amarok 1.4.5 и русские теги (как лечить ?)

Sabayon, Calculate, Funtoo, Exherbo

Модератор: /dev/random

spot
Сообщения: 32
ОС: Linux Gentoo

amarok 1.4.5 и русские теги

Сообщение spot »

как можно сделать нормальное отображение русских тегов ?
может плагин какой есть или либы патчить надо ?
а то у меня закрались смутные сомнения о патчинье либ в джэнту...
Спасибо сказали:
Аватара пользователя
panter_dsd
Сообщения: 157
Статус: Жаждущий знаний
ОС: Slackware 12

Re: amarok 1.4.5 и русские теги

Сообщение panter_dsd »

spot писал(а):
25.03.2007 19:09
как можно сделать нормальное отображение русских тегов ?
может плагин какой есть или либы патчить надо ?
а то у меня закрались смутные сомнения о патчинье либ в джэнту...

А что у тебя за локаль?
Лучшее решение перекодить теки в utf8 и не морочить себе голову. В этом может помочь EasyTAG.

С уважением.
Пантер.
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

локаль koi8-r
перекодировать теги, к сожалению, не вариант
Спасибо сказали:
Аватара пользователя
panter_dsd
Сообщения: 157
Статус: Жаждущий знаний
ОС: Slackware 12

Re: amarok 1.4.5 и русские теги

Сообщение panter_dsd »

spot писал(а):
25.03.2007 20:04
локаль koi8-r
перекодировать теги, к сожалению, не вариант

В более старых версиях была возможность установки кодировки тегов, потом от этого избавились, наверное неспроста.
Либо перекодить, либо использовать другой проигрыватель. Я решил перекодить.

С уважением.
Пантер.
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

а какой проигрывать умеет перекодировать ?
Спасибо сказали:
Аватара пользователя
panter_dsd
Сообщения: 157
Статус: Жаждущий знаний
ОС: Slackware 12

Re: amarok 1.4.5 и русские теги

Сообщение panter_dsd »

spot писал(а):
25.03.2007 20:13
а какой проигрывать умеет перекодировать ?

Я на эту тему не заморачивался, но попробуй XMMS, Beep, стандартный в Gnome.

С уважением.
Пантер.
Спасибо сказали:
Mellon
Сообщения: 655
Статус: Powered by Gentoo
ОС: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ение Mellon »

Некоммерческий файлообмен не может сравниваться с кражей, так как кража лишает кого-то возможности использовать украденный объект. ©
--------------------
Переворачиватель пингвинов
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»


на свежих портежах не работает :(

Код: Выделить всё

localhost portage # emerge taglib
Calculating dependencies |!!! A file is not listed in the Manifest: '/usr/portage/media-sound/mpg123/mpg123-0.65.ebuild'                                                                  |!!! A file is not listed in the Manifest: '/usr/portage/app-arch/unzip/unzip-5.50-r2.ebuild'                                                                                              |!!! A file is not listed in the Manifest: '/usr/portage/media-libs/taglib/taglib-1.4.ebuild'                                                                                             ... done!

>>> Emerging (1 of 1) media-libs/taglib-1.4-r1 to /
!!! A file is not listed in the Manifest: '/usr/portage/media-libs/taglib/taglib-1.4.ebuild'
localhost portage #
Спасибо сказали:
Аватара пользователя
KaKTyCc
Сообщения: 417
Статус: Ораклоид
ОС: OpenSuSE 10.3

Re: amarok 1.4.5 и русские теги

Сообщение KaKTyCc »

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

KaKTyCc писал(а):
25.03.2007 22:00
Тынц

я писал уже, что конвертировать тэги не вариант
Спасибо сказали:
Аватара пользователя
eduard_pustobaev
Сообщения: 2629
Статус: Ленивец
ОС: Arch/Debian.

Re: amarok 1.4.5 и русские теги

Сообщение eduard_pustobaev »

KaKTyCc писал(а):
25.03.2007 22:00
Тынц


Отож. Меня вообще пугает, когда люди ставят Gentoo, не научившись предварительно поиском пользоваться.

spot писал(а):
25.03.2007 22:19
я писал уже, что конвертировать тэги не вариант

Зато вариант пропатчить taglib патчем от rusxmms.
В дисгармонии со вселенной.
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

eduard_pustobaev писал(а):
25.03.2007 22:27
Зато вариант пропатчить taglib патчем от rusxmms.

поиск юзал
но думал, что есть более корректный способ
когда я сидел на слаке, я пересобирал эти либы
Спасибо сказали:
Аватара пользователя
eduard_pustobaev
Сообщения: 2629
Статус: Ленивец
ОС: Arch/Debian.

Re: amarok 1.4.5 и русские теги

Сообщение eduard_pustobaev »

spot писал(а):
25.03.2007 22:37
но думал, что есть более корректный способ


Более корректный способ - перевести теги в Юникод.
В дисгармонии со вселенной.
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

тупо заменил либы пропатченными, заработало
всем спасибо
Спасибо сказали:
BaBL
Сообщения: 767
ОС: Debian GNU/Linux SID

Re: amarok 1.4.5 и русские теги

Сообщение BaBL »

spot писал(а):
25.03.2007 22:59
тупо заменил либы пропатченными, заработало
всем спасибо

а чем тебя так пугает перекодировка тегов в Unicode, учитывая что это стандарт для id3v2?

Код: Выделить всё

     $00   ISO-8859-1 [ISO-8859-1]. Terminated with $00.
     $01   UTF-16 [UTF-16] encoded Unicode [UNICODE] with BOM. All
           strings in the same frame SHALL have the same byteorder.
           Terminated with $00 00.
     $02   UTF-16BE [UTF-16] encoded Unicode [UNICODE] without BOM.
           Terminated with $00 00.
     $03   UTF-8 [UTF-8] encoded Unicode [UNICODE]. Terminated with $00.


http://www.id3.org/id3v2.4.0-structure
Спасибо сказали:
Псих
Сообщения: 5
ОС: Vida Linux

Re: amarok 1.4.5 и русские теги

Сообщение Псих »

panter_dsd писал(а):
25.03.2007 20:09
В более старых версиях была возможность установки кодировки тегов, потом от этого избавились, наверное неспроста.
как уже писалось на сайте - амарок полностью переведен на уникод!
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

BaBL писал(а):
25.03.2007 23:13
а чем тебя так пугает перекодировка тегов в Unicode, учитывая что это стандарт для id3v2?

я постоянно обмениваюсь музыкой со многими людьми
Спасибо сказали:
Аватара пользователя
KaKTyCc
Сообщения: 417
Статус: Ораклоид
ОС: OpenSuSE 10.3

Re: amarok 1.4.5 и русские теги

Сообщение KaKTyCc »

я постоянно обмениваюсь музыкой со многими людьми

ну так что мешает регулярно переводить тэги в юникод?
по той ссылке, которую я выше постил, это делается за несколько минут.
расскажите своим друзьям про юникод тоже, глядишь и все перейдут на него ;)
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

KaKTyCc писал(а):
26.03.2007 20:24
ну так что мешает регулярно переводить тэги в юникод?
по той ссылке, которую я выше постил, это делается за несколько минут.
расскажите своим друзьям про юникод тоже, глядишь и все перейдут на него ;)

увы, еденицы из них сидят в линуксе
а винамп, обчно через него все музыку слушают, юникод вроде не понимает...
да и постоянно туда-сюда конвертировать... не, не вариант
я тэги пропатчил, всё норм работает
но амарок теперь коллекцию не сканирует, ругается постоянно ;)
Спасибо сказали:
Аватара пользователя
Виталмий
Сообщения: 468
Статус: Любитель
ОС: Gentoo Linux

Re: amarok 1.4.5 и русские теги

Сообщение Виталмий »

spot писал(а):
27.03.2007 00:32
но амарок теперь коллекцию не сканирует, ругается постоянно ;)

удалие его старые базы их хом директории. и заново просканируй
linux-2.6.17-gentoo-r5 x86 on AMD Athlon XP 2000+
OpenSuse 11.0 x86_64 on Sony VNG-FZ31ER
Спасибо сказали:
spot
Сообщения: 32
ОС: Linux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ение spot »

Виталмий писал(а):
27.03.2007 13:45
удалие его старые базы их хом директории. и заново просканируй

если бы я этого не сделал, то русские теги так и не увидил бы ;)
видимо, ему не нравятся русские названия файлов
Спасибо сказали:
Mellon
Сообщения: 655
Статус: Powered by Gentoo
ОС: Gentoo

Re: amarok 1.4.5 и русские теги

Сообщение Mellon »

на свежих портежах не работает sad.gif
Код
localhost portage # emerge taglib
Calculating dependencies |!!! A file is not listed in the Manifest: '/usr/portage/media-sound/mpg123/mpg123-0.65.ebuild' |!!! A file is not listed in the Manifest: '/usr/portage/app-arch/unzip/unzip-5.50-r2.ebuild' |!!! A file is not listed in the Manifest: '/usr/portage/media-libs/taglib/taglib-1.4.ebuild' ... done!

>>> Emerging (1 of 1) media-libs/taglib-1.4-r1 to /
!!! A file is not listed in the Manifest: '/usr/portage/media-libs/taglib/taglib-1.4.ebuild'
localhost portage #


Ну и???
перебить манифест и дайджесты рука не поднимается? :blum2:


нате держите мой рабочий вариант и не парьтесь :)
Некоммерческий файлообмен не может сравниваться с кражей, так как кража лишает кого-то возможности использовать украденный объект. ©
--------------------
Переворачиватель пингвинов
Спасибо сказали: